I was on here ages ago and remember reading a post about a guy who was in the military and he reccomended a book that was intended for children but was a good way to start learning japanese for adults. Anybody remember the post or the name of the book?
 
Sorry, I do not remember such a book.

This is just my two yen worth, but I have found that books written for Japanese children are difficult for foreigners learning Japanese, especially beginning students. Children's books have a lot of idiomatic expressions. I have found that sticking to books written for beginning students causes less frustration.
